@abe182 Ummmmm.... the Fed operates in a way that is operationally distinct from the Executive Branch, though there is usually a common approach to policy.

I wasn't a fan of the Treasury folks under Obama, but they didn't operate any differently that the prior two administrations.

The Fed hasn't "printed money" in decades. They use a combination of adjusting the Fed borrowing rate and buying/selling T-bills to influence inflation and the value of the dollar.
